# Manage images

> Register, inspect, optimize, and manage images used by Devboxes and blueprints.

Register images for use by Devboxes and blueprints with `client.images`. Fetch image records, inspect runtime metadata, optimize images for a site, and delete registered versions.

## `images.register()`

Register an image reference under a name. Metadata that you omit is derived from the image by the service.

### Example

```typescript {4-10} theme={null}
import { createDevboxClient } from "@namespacelabs/sdk/devbox";

const client = createDevboxClient();
const image = await client.images.register({
  ref: "node:22",
  name: "acme-development",
  description: "Development toolchain",
  metadata: {
    workspaceDir: "/workspace",
    shell: "/bin/bash",
  },
});
```

### API reference

```typescript theme={null}
register(input: RegisterImageInput, options?: OperationOptions): Promise<Image>
```

#### Arguments and options

<ResponseField name="input" type="RegisterImageInput" required>
  <Expandable title="properties" defaultOpen>
    <ResponseField name="ref" type="string" required>The source image reference.</ResponseField>
    <ResponseField name="name" type="string" required>The registered image name.</ResponseField>
    <ResponseField name="description" type="string">A description of the image.</ResponseField>
    <ResponseField name="metadata" type="ImageMetadata">Runtime metadata. See [Image metadata](#image-metadata).</ResponseField>
  </Expandable>
</ResponseField>

<ResponseField name="options" type="OperationOptions">Optional `signal` and `timeoutMs`.</ResponseField>

#### Return value

Returns the registered [`Image`](#image-fields).

## `images.get()`

Fetch a registered image using any supported selector.

### Example

```typescript theme={null}
const image = await client.images.get({ name: "acme-development" });
```

### API reference

```typescript theme={null}
get(selector: ImageSelector, options?: OperationOptions): Promise<Image>
```

#### Arguments and options

<ResponseField name="selector" type="ImageSelector" required>See [Image selectors](#image-selectors).</ResponseField>
<ResponseField name="options" type="OperationOptions">Optional `signal` and `timeoutMs`.</ResponseField>

#### Return value

Returns the matching [`Image`](#image-fields).

***

## `images.list()`

List one page of registered images. Built-in images are excluded by default.

### Example

```typescript theme={null}
const page = await client.images.list({ includeBuiltin: true });
```

### API reference

```typescript theme={null}
list(options?: ListImagesOptions): Promise<Page<Image>>
```

#### Arguments and options

<ResponseField name="options" type="ListImagesOptions">
  <Expandable title="properties" defaultOpen>
    <ResponseField name="cursor" type="string">An opaque cursor returned by the previous page.</ResponseField>
    <ResponseField name="includeBuiltin" type="boolean">Includes built-in images. Defaults to `false`.</ResponseField>
    <ResponseField name="signal" type="AbortSignal">Cancels the operation when aborted.</ResponseField>
    <ResponseField name="timeoutMs" type="number">The operation timeout in milliseconds.</ResponseField>
  </Expandable>
</ResponseField>

#### Return value

Returns a `Page<Image>` with `items: Image[]` and an optional `nextCursor`.

***

## `images.iterate()`

Iterate through all registered images, fetching pages automatically.

### Example

```typescript {1-2} theme={null}
for await (const image of client.images.iterate()) {
  console.log(image.name, image.ref);
}
```

### API reference

```typescript theme={null}
iterate(options?: Omit<ListImagesOptions, "cursor">): AsyncIterableIterator<Image>
```

#### Arguments and options

Accepts `includeBuiltin`, `signal`, and `timeoutMs`. Iteration manages the cursor.

#### Return value

Returns an async iterator of [`Image`](#image-fields) objects.

***

## `images.inspect()`

Inspect the effective user, environment, version, and optimization state of an image.

### Example

```typescript {1} theme={null}
const inspection = await client.images.inspect("acme-development");
console.log(inspection.optimizedSites);
```

### API reference

```typescript theme={null}
inspect(selector: ImageSelector, options?: OperationOptions): Promise<ImageInspection>
```

#### Arguments and options

<ResponseField name="selector" type="ImageSelector" required>See [Image selectors](#image-selectors).</ResponseField>
<ResponseField name="options" type="OperationOptions">Optional `signal` and `timeoutMs`.</ResponseField>

A string containing `/`, `@`, or `:` is inspected directly as a full image reference. Other selectors are resolved to the registered image's `repository@digest` reference first.

#### Return value

<ResponseField name="user" type="string">The image's effective user.</ResponseField>
<ResponseField name="environment" type="Record<string, string>" required>The effective environment.</ResponseField>
<ResponseField name="optimizedKinds" type="string[]" required>The compute kinds for which this version is optimized.</ResponseField>
<ResponseField name="optimizedSites" type="string[]" required>The sites where this version is optimized.</ResponseField>
<ResponseField name="version" type="bigint" required>The inspected version.</ResponseField>
<ResponseField name="versionCreatedAt" type="Date">When the version was created.</ResponseField>

## `images.optimize()`

Optimize an image for faster Devbox startup at a site. This operation can take several minutes and resolves only after optimization completes.

### Example

```typescript {1-3} theme={null}
await client.images.optimize("acme-development", {
  site: "iad",
  onProgress: (phase) => console.log(`Optimization: ${phase}`),
});
```

### API reference

```typescript theme={null}
optimize(selector: ImageSelector, options?: OptimizeImageOptions): Promise<void>
```

#### Arguments and options

<ResponseField name="selector" type="ImageSelector" required>See [Image selectors](#image-selectors).</ResponseField>

<ResponseField name="options" type="OptimizeImageOptions">
  <Expandable title="properties" defaultOpen>
    <ResponseField name="site" type="string">The target site. Defaults to `"iad"`.</ResponseField>
    <ResponseField name="onProgress" type="(status: &#x22;preparing&#x22; | &#x22;starting&#x22; | &#x22;baking&#x22;) => void">Receives coarse progress phases in the order reported by the service.</ResponseField>
    <ResponseField name="signal" type="AbortSignal">Cancels the operation when aborted.</ResponseField>
    <ResponseField name="timeoutMs" type="number">The operation timeout in milliseconds.</ResponseField>
  </Expandable>
</ResponseField>

#### Return value

The promise resolves after the service reports completion. It rejects with `ImageOptimizationError` when the service reports failure or closes the progress stream before completion. The failure message is available on the error.

***

## `images.delete()`

Delete a registered image version selected by reference, ID, name, or digest.

### Example

```typescript {1-3} theme={null}
await client.images.delete({
  digest: image.digest,
  version: image.version,
});
```

### API reference

```typescript theme={null}
delete(selector: ImageSelector, options?: OperationOptions): Promise<void>
```

#### Arguments and options

<ResponseField name="selector" type="ImageSelector" required>See [Image selectors](#image-selectors).</ResponseField>
<ResponseField name="options" type="OperationOptions">Optional `signal` and `timeoutMs`.</ResponseField>

#### Return value

The SDK resolves the selector before deleting the selected version. The promise resolves after deletion completes.

## Image selectors

```typescript theme={null}
type ImageSelector =
  | string
  | { id: string }
  | { name: string }
  | { digest: string; version?: bigint };
```

A string containing `@` selects the digest after the final `@`. Every other string is interpreted as an image name. Use an object selector for an ID or digest, or whenever you need to make the interpretation explicit. Add `version` to a digest selector to select a specific registered version.

## Image metadata

```typescript theme={null}
interface ImageMetadata {
  workspaceDir?: string;
  shell?: string;
  user?: string;
  privileged?: boolean;
  environment?: Record<string, string>;
  onCreate?: BlueprintOperation[];
  onStart?: BlueprintOperation[];
  sessions?: BlueprintSession[];
  includeInPath?: string[];
}
```

<ResponseField name="workspaceDir" type="string">The default workspace directory.</ResponseField>
<ResponseField name="shell" type="string">The default shell executable.</ResponseField>
<ResponseField name="user" type="string">The remote user.</ResponseField>
<ResponseField name="privileged" type="boolean">Whether Devboxes use privileged mode. Defaults to `false` when explicitly supplied as metadata.</ResponseField>
<ResponseField name="environment" type="Record<string, string>">Environment variables included in the image configuration.</ResponseField>
<ResponseField name="onCreate" type="BlueprintOperation[]">Operations run when a Devbox is created.</ResponseField>
<ResponseField name="onStart" type="BlueprintOperation[]">Operations run when a Devbox starts.</ResponseField>
<ResponseField name="sessions" type="BlueprintSession[]">Named commands made available as sessions.</ResponseField>
<ResponseField name="includeInPath" type="string[]">Directories added to `PATH`.</ResponseField>

Operations and sessions have these forms:

```typescript theme={null}
type BlueprintOperation =
  | { command: string; args?: string[] }
  | { script: string };

interface BlueprintSession {
  name: string;
  command: string;
  emoji?: string;
}
```

Command operations execute a command with structured arguments. Script operations run shell source. A session requires a name and command, with an optional emoji.

## Image fields

<ResponseField name="id" type="string" required>The registered image ID.</ResponseField>
<ResponseField name="name" type="string" required>The registered name.</ResponseField>
<ResponseField name="repository" type="string" required>The image repository.</ResponseField>
<ResponseField name="digest" type="string" required>The effective digest.</ResponseField>
<ResponseField name="originalDigest" type="string">The source digest when it differs from the effective digest.</ResponseField>
<ResponseField name="ref" type="string" required>The resolved `repository@digest` reference.</ResponseField>
<ResponseField name="version" type="bigint" required>The registered version.</ResponseField>
<ResponseField name="description" type="string">The image description.</ResponseField>
<ResponseField name="createdAt" type="Date">When the image was registered.</ResponseField>
<ResponseField name="expiresAt" type="Date">When the image expires.</ResponseField>
<ResponseField name="managed" type="boolean" required>Whether Namespace manages the image.</ResponseField>
